squirrelcrazy99@yahoo.com writes:

> Need advice. I have got squirrels in the attic. Been killing myself
> trying to get rid of them. Anybody have any suggestions. Traps,
> mothballs, fox urine, electronics, strobe light, playing the radio. I
> need something that you've done, and has worked, not just something
> you've read please.

I called an exterminator service when I had this problem. They
inspected all around the roofline, found the hole under the eaves
where the squirrels were getting in, installed a one-way door over the
hole, waited about a week to make sure the squirrels were really gone,
covered the holes with squirrel-proof hardware cloth to keep them out
for good, and put down some squirrel repellent on their access paths
to discourage them from coming back to start chewing another hole.
You can do all this yourself if you want, but I live in a 3-story
townhouse and wasn't too keen on doing all that ladder work myself.
